About Beirut (BEY)
Beirut, the capital city of Lebanon, is known for its vibrant culture, rich history, and stunning Mediterranean coastline. As a city that offers a blend of the ancient and the modern, Beirut is an attractive destination for travelers from the United Arab Emirates (UAE) and other GCC countries. The city's unique characteristics include its bustling nightlife, exquisite cuisine, and historical landmarks, making it a perfect spot for a memorable vacation. The best time to visit Beirut is during the spring (March to May) and autumn (September to November) when the weather is pleasant and ideal for sightseeing. Summers can be hot and humid, while winters are mild but can be rainy.
Best Time to Visit
The best time to visit Beirut is during the spring and autumn months. During these seasons, the weather is comfortable, allowing visitors to explore the city and its attractions without the extreme heat of summer. Spring (March to May) sees temperatures ranging from 15°C to 25°C, while autumn (September to November) offers similar weather conditions. Summer months (June to August) can be hot and humid, with temperatures often exceeding 30°C. Winter (December to February) is mild, with occasional rain, making it a less popular time for tourists.
Getting There
Beirut is served by Rafic Hariri International Airport (BEY), located about 9 kilometers from the city center. Direct flights to Beirut are available from major cities in the United Arab Emirates (UAE) and other GCC countries. The average flight duration from Dubai to Beirut is approximately 4 hours. Airlines such as Emirates, Etihad Airways, and Middle East Airlines offer regular flights on this route. Where to Stay
Beirut offers a wide range of accommodation options to suit different budgets. Luxury travelers can consider staying at top-rated hotels such as the Four Seasons Hotel Beirut or the Phoenicia Hotel. For mid-range options, properties like the Smallville Hotel and Staybridge Suites Beirut are popular choices. Budget travelers can find affordable accommodations at places like Saifi Suites and Hotel Cavalier. Recommended neighborhoods for international tourists include Hamra, Gemmayzeh, and Achrafieh, which are known for their vibrant atmosphere and proximity to major attractions.
Must-See Places & Experiences
Beirut boasts numerous attractions that cater to diverse interests. Key landmarks include:
• The National Museum of Beirut
• Mohammad Al-Amin Mosque
• Pigeon Rocks at Raouche
• Martyrs' Square
• Sursock Museum
For cultural experiences, visitors can explore the vibrant neighborhoods of Gemmayzeh and Mar Mikhael, known for their lively nightlife and art scenes. Day trips to the ancient cities of Byblos and Baalbek are highly recommended for history enthusiasts.
Local Transportation
Getting around Beirut is relatively easy with various transportation options available. From Rafic Hariri International Airport, visitors can take a taxi to the city center. Public transport includes buses and minibusses, although they can be less reliable. Taxis and ride-hailing services like Uber are popular and convenient for tourists. It is advisable to agree on a fare with taxi drivers before starting your journey.
Food & Dining
Beirut is renowned for its culinary delights. Must-try dishes include:
• Hummus
• Falafel
• Shawarma
• Manakish
• Tabbouleh
Popular dining spots include Le Chef, Em Sherif, and Barbar. For fine dining, consider restaurants like Liza Beirut and Al Falamanki. Lebanese cuisine is diverse and caters to various dietary preferences, making it a delightful experience for international visitors.
Practical Travel Tips
Currency: The Lebanese Pound (LBP), but US dollars are widely accepted.
Language: Arabic is the official language, but English and French are commonly spoken.
Safety: Beirut is generally safe for tourists, but it is advisable to stay updated on current events and avoid any areas of unrest.
Apps: Download apps like Careem and Zomato for transportation and dining options.

About Beijing (PEK)
Being one of the most populous cities of the world, Beijing is the capital of the People's Republic of China. The city's history traces back to three millennia. Situated at the northern tip of the triangular North China Plain, Beijing has been the ruling land of several world-reckoned dynasties. Known as one of the six ancient cities in China, the place is a proud owner of unparalleled beauty and a keeper of ancient secrets, which intrigues and delights each visitor. With more than 4.4 million tourists visiting the land, it has become one of the most popular tourist destinations in the world. Not only the storehouse of the ancient artefacts, Beijing is the place where you find the latest technology and construction wonders. Forbidden City is the first place where one can start unveiling the secrets and mystery of the city. Tiananmen Square is another such site which is the largest square in this world; the place comprises giant parades and rallies. Other several architectural wonders of Beijing include Summer Palace, Ming Tombs, Great Wall, Hutongs, Olympic Sites, Beijing Roast Duck, Beijing Opera and many more. The place of Beijing is so crowded with tourist attractions and visitors from all over the world, that sometimes it becomes chaotic visiting the places in this city.
